EXPLANATORY NOTE
 
This Second Amendment on Form 8-K/A amends the Form 8-K filed by Radioio, Inc. (the “Company”) with the Securities and Exchange Commission (the “SEC”) on October 29, 2013 (the “Report”), as amended on November 15, 2013, to update the disclosures contained in the Report.
 
Section 4 – Matters Related to Accountants and Financial Statements
 
Item 4.01  Changes in Registrant’s Certifying Accountant.
 
As disclosed in the Report, the Company had previously dismissed Patrick Rodgers, CPA, PA as its independent registered public accounting firm as of October 23, 2013 and subsequently engaged WeiserMazars, LLP as its independent registered public accounting firm.  On November 15, 2013, the Company amended the Report to file a letter from Patrick Rodgers, CPA, PA as an exhibit thereto, in which the firm expressed its agreement with the Company’s statements made in the Report.
 
Subsequent thereto, on March 12, 2014, the SEC notified the Company that the Public Company Accounting Oversight Board had revoked the registration of Patrick Rodgers, CPA, PA, effective March 6, 2014.  As a result, the Company is no longer permitted to include audit reports prepared by Patrick Rodgers, CPA, PA or its consents in the Company’s filings with the SEC.  As Patrick Rodgers, CPA, PA had audited the Company’s consolidated financial statements for the year ended December 31, 2012, the Company will need to arrange for WeiserMazars, LLP or another independent registered public accounting firm to re-audit such consolidated financial statements, which are required to be included in the Company’s annual report on Form 10-K for the year ended December 31, 2013.
